The primary reason that the i330 didn't work with iSync on Mac OS X is
that Samsung used a proprietary, kludge-y serial-USB adapter in the
cradle (and in the optional cable). The phone itself did not support
USB, and the serial-USB conversion was a non-standard implementation.
This is why it required specialized drivers for Windows as well (and
even those tended to be buggy).

The i500 is native USB.
